Subject: Contrast audit cut-over complete

Hello plugin authors,

The Glimmerpane contrast-audit cut-over finished this weekend. All themes now pass through the new Lumenscore checker before publication, and the legacy advisory-only pipeline has been retired. Plugins that render custom palettes must declare their foreground/background pairs so the checker can evaluate them; undeclared pairs are flagged, not rejected, for the next two releases. Please verify your builds against the settings below, which the checker now enforces:

config for bahop-baduf:
[kasion]
team = lamath
access_code = ac_d807e5
host = kasion.paliqcloud.corp
port = 4000
owner = julix.tamvan
peer = frair.qorvelsoft.local

INTERNAL MEMO — Finance Team Only

Re: Term Sheet from Caldrey Systems

Caldrey's revised term sheet arrived Tuesday. Key points: a three-year supply commitment, volume rebates tiered at 8% and 12%, and an exclusivity clause covering the Velmora product line. Lena Harwick has flagged the exclusivity language as potentially restrictive given our pipeline with other partners. Please model cash impact under both tiers before Friday's review. Our position going into negotiations is noted below.

board note of kahag-baguf: The finance team signed off on a budget of $419.2 million for Project Gorvan.

Meeting notes — transport briefing, 14 May

Discussed the crate of survey instruments bound for the Pellham ridge site. Theodolites calibrated Tuesday; crate sealed and weatherproofed. Coordinator to schedule a morning run to avoid the gravel road after rain. Driver carries the calibration certificates, not the site office. Hand-over instruction for the courier follows below.

handover note for yawig-tagug: the ralael eliion courier leaves the ulaax frair olidor ledger at gate 3456 under passcode 367212

Quarterly Planning Note — Retiring the Fenbright Line

Quick one for the board: we're winding down the Fenbright product line over the next two quarters. Sales have flattened, tooling costs are up, and the Ardelia range covers most use cases. Existing customers get a migration path and honoured warranties. What this frees up for us is outlined in the confidential note below.

board note of bageg-kajog: The board signed off on a budget of $30.9 million for Project Istion. The renewal with Fraielox Partners closes at $40.2 million a year, 53 percent above the last contract.